a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--packages/0x.js/src/web3_wrapper.ts4
1 files changed, 3 insertions, 1 deletions
diff --git a/packages/0x.js/src/web3_wrapper.ts b/packages/0x.js/src/web3_wrapper.ts
index c937f9288..12d7caaf8 100644
--- a/packages/0x.js/src/web3_wrapper.ts
+++ b/packages/0x.js/src/web3_wrapper.ts
@@ -39,7 +39,9 @@ export class Web3Wrapper {
}
public async getTransactionReceiptAsync(txHash: string): Promise<TransactionReceipt> {
const transactionReceipt = await promisify(this.web3.eth.getTransactionReceipt)(txHash);
- transactionReceipt.status = this.normalizeTxReceiptStatus(transactionReceipt.status);
+ if (!_.isNull(transactionReceipt)) {
+ transactionReceipt.status = this.normalizeTxReceiptStatus(transactionReceipt.status);
+ }
return transactionReceipt;
}
public getCurrentProvider(): Web3.Provider {